Openpit mining. Some 53% of South Africa's coal is produced from surface mining, via opencast or openpit mines. This is because the coal is less than 60 metres below the surface. Openpit mines use draglines, as well as truck and shovel operations to extract coal. A dragline excavator uses a dragline to pull a bucket by a wire cable.

Coal is a combustible rock of organic origin composed mainly of carbon, hydrogen and oxygen, with lesser amounts of nitrogen, sulfur and other elements. Varying amounts of water are always present, as are grains of inorganic matter that form an incombustible residue known as ash. Coal is formed by the accumulation and decomposition of plant ...

Roomandpillar mines allow for continuous mining. This process uses robotic equipment to move vast amounts of coal quickly. Longwall mining mines a single coal seam in one single tunnel, rather than the many rooms used in the roomandpillar technique. Contour mining is similar to longwall mining, but it follows the contour of a seam.

During the coal mining process, a significant amount of coal wastes is produced, including (1) mining wastes, (2) washery wastes, and (3) secondary processing wastes. Since 2017, the annual global CMWs are estimated to be 315 million tons for underground coal mining. This results in the disposal of a considerable volume of wastes at waste dumps.
